ADUC7122

新規設計に推奨

高精度アナログ・マイクロコントローラ、12ビット・アナログI/O、ARM7TDMI®MCU

利用上の注意

本データシートの英語以外の言語への翻訳はユーザの便宜のために提供されるものであり、リビジョンが古い場合があります。最新の内容については、必ず最新の英語版をご参照ください。

なお、日本語版のデータシートは基本的に「Rev.0」(リビジョン0)で作成されています。そのため、英語版が後に改訂され、複数製品のデータシートがひとつに統一された場合、同じ「Rev.0」の日本語版のデータシートが異なる製品のデータシートとして表示されることがあります。たとえば、「ADM3307E」の場合、日本語データシートをクリックすると「ADM3311E」が表示されます。これは、英語版のデータシートが複数の製品で共有できるように1本化され、「ADM3307E/ADM3310E/ADM3311E/ADM3312E/ADM3315E」(Rev.J)と改訂されたからで、決して誤ってリンクが張られているわけではありません。和文化されたデータシートを少しでも有効に活用していただくためにこのような方法をとっておりますので、ご了解ください。

アナログ・デバイセズ社は、提供する情報が正確で信頼できるものであることを期していますが、その情報の利用に関して、あるいはその利用によって生じる第三者の特許やその他の権利の侵害に関して一切の責任を負いません。また、アナログ・デバイセズ社の特許または特許の権利の使用を明示的または暗示的に許諾するものでもありません。仕様は予告なしに変更する場合があります。本紙記載の商標および登録商標は、各社の所有に属します。

Viewing:

製品情報

アナログI/O
  • 13外部チャンネル、12ビット、1MSPSADC
    プログラマブル・ゲインを備えた2チャンネル: PGA(1~5)入力範囲
    IOVDDパワー・モニタ・チャンネル
    温度モニター内蔵
    11チャンネルの汎用入力
  • 完全差動とシングルエンド・モード
  • アナログ入力範囲:0V~VREF
  • 12×12ビットの電圧出力DAC
  • リファレンス電圧内蔵1.2V/2.5V
    外部回路で使用可能なバッファ付きリファレンス源出力
マイクロコントローラ
  • RISCアーキテクチャの16/32ビットARM7TDMIコアを採用
  • JTAGポートがコードのダウンロードとデバッグをサポート
クロッキング・オプション
  • トリミングされた内蔵発振器(±±3%)
  • 外付け時計用水晶をサポート
  • 外部クロック源:最大41.78 MHz
  • プログラマブルな分周器付きの41.78 MHz PLLを内蔵
メモリ
  • 126 kBのフラッシュ/EEメモリ、8 kBのSRAM
  • JTAGベースによるインサーキット・ダウンロード
  • ソフトでトリガーされるインサーキット・再プログラマビリティ
内蔵ペリフェラル
  • UART、2×I2CおよびSPIシリアルI/O
  • 32ポートのGPIO
  • 4×汎用タイマー
  • ウェイクアップ・タイマーとウォッチドッグ・タイマー(WDT)
  • 電源モニタ
FIQとIRQのためのベクトル割り込み制御
  • 各割り込みタイプは8個の優先レベル
  • エッジまたはレベル割り込み用外部ピン入力
電源
  • 3 V電源で仕様化
  • アクティブ・モード:
    5MHzで11mA、
    41.78MHzで40mA
パッケージと温度範囲
  • 7mm×7mm 108ボールBGAを採用
  • -10°C~+95°C動作で完全仕様規定
ツール
  • 低価格のQuickStart™開発システム
  • 完全3rdパーティ・サポート

ADuC7122は、高性能マルチチャンネルADC、12個の電圧出力DAC、16ビット/32ビットMCU、フラッシュ/EEメモリをシングル・チップに完全集積した、1MSPSの12ビット・データ・アクイジション・システムです。A/Dコンバータは最大13チャンネルの入力を備えています。これらの入力のうち4チャンネルは、1倍と5倍の間のゲインを提供するフロントエンド、プログラマブル・ゲイン・アンプを伴う差動ペアとして構成可能です。ADCはシングルエンドまたは差動入力モードで動作できます。ADCの入力電圧は0V~VREFです。低ドリフトのバンドギャップ・リファレンス、温度センサーおよび電源電圧モニターがADCの周辺セットとして用意されています。

DACの出力範囲は、2つの電圧範囲のうちの1つをプログラムできます。DAC出力は斬新な機能を備えており、ウオッチドッグまたはソフトウェア・リセット・シーケンスの期間は出力電圧を保持することが可能となっています。

デバイスはオンチップの発振器で動作し、PLLによって最大41.78 MHzの高周波クロックが内部で作られます。このクロックはプログラマブルなクロック分周器を介して分配され、この分周器からMCUコア・クロック動作周波数が生成されます。マイクロコントローラのコアはARM7TDMI®、16/32ビットRISCマシーンで、最大ピーク・パフォーマンス41MIPSを提供します。8kBのSRAMと126kBの不揮発性フラッシュ/EEメモリが内蔵されています。ARM7TDMIコアは全てのメモリとレジスタをシングル・リニアー・アレイとして見渡します。

ADuC7122は、斬新な割り込みコントローラを備えています。ベクトル割り込みコントローラ(VIC)は各割り込みに対して優先順位をアサインすることができます。また、IRQとFIQあたり最大8レベルのネスティング割り込みをサポートします。IRQとFIQ割り込み源が組み合わさった時、合計16のネスティング割り込みレベルがサポートされます。

内蔵ファームウェアは、I2Cシリアル・インターフェース・ポートを介したインサーキット・ダウンロードをサポートし、さらにJTAGインターフェースを介した非侵害型エミュレーションもサポートしています。これらの機能は、このMicroConverter®ファミリーをサポートしている低価格のQuickStart™開発システムに組込まれています。この製品は、6個の出力信号を持った16ビットPWMも含んでいます。

通信目的として、この製品は2つのI2Cチャンネルを備えており、個々にマスターあるいはスレーブ・モードとして構成することができます。マスターおよびスレーブ・モードの両者をサポートするSPIも用意されています。

この製品は3.0 V~3.6Vで動作し、-10℃~+95℃の工業用温度範囲にわたって仕様規定されています。ADuC7122は108ボールのBGAパッケージで供給されます。

アプリケーション

  • オプティカル・ネットワーク、工業用制御、オートメーション・システム
  • スマート・センサー、高精度計測器、ベース・ステーション・システム

ADUC7122
高精度アナログ・マイクロコントローラ、12ビット・アナログI/O、ARM7TDMI®MCU
ADuC7122 Functional Block Diagram ADuC7122 Pin Configuration
myAnalogに追加

myAnalogの製品セクション(通知受け取り)、既存/新規プロジェクトに製品を追加する。

新規プロジェクトを作成
質問する
サポート

アナログ・デバイセズのサポート・ページはアナログ・デバイセズへのあらゆるご質問にお答えするワンストップ・ポータルです。


ドキュメント

さらに詳しく
myAnalogに追加

myAnalogのリソース・セクション、既存/新規プロジェクトにメディアを追加する。

新規プロジェクトを作成

ソフトウェア・リソース

必要なソフトウェア/ドライバが見つかりませんか?

ドライバ/ソフトウェアをリクエスト

評価用キット

EVAL-ADUC7122

ADuC7122 QuickStart Plus Development System

製品詳細

The ADuC7122 is a fully integrated, 1 MSPS, 12-bit data acquisition system, incorporating high performance multichannel ADCs, 12 voltage output DACs, 16-bit/32-bit MCUs, and Flash/EE memory on a single chip.


The QuickStart Plus Kits for the ADuC712x Precision Analog Microcontrollers feature debug via UART and an assembly & C-source debugging environment. In addition the QuickStart Plus Kit allows true non-intrusive JTAG emulation. These kits are intended for any new users who want to have a comprehensive hardware development environment.

EVAL-ADUC7122
ADuC7122 QuickStart Plus Development System

リファレンス・デザイン

CN0153 Circuits from the Lab®

USB Based Temperature Monitor Using the ADuC7122 Precision Analog Microcontroller and an External Thermistor

機能と利点

  • Typical temperature range of -90 C to +150 C
  • Thermistor temperature monitor
  • Single chip solution with ARM 7 processing core
CN0153
USB Based Temperature Monitor Using the ADuC7122 Precision Analog Microcontroller and an External Thermistor

最新のディスカッション

最近表示した製品